Safeguard Your Business with a Surety Bond

A surety bond is a powerful tool that can safeguard your business from financial risk. get more info It's a contract involving three parties: you, the principal, the obligee who requires the bond, and the surety company that underwrites the bond. When you obtain a surety bond, you're essentially promising to fulfill your contractual obligations. If you default on those obligations, the surety company will step in the financial losses suffered by the obligee.

This protection can be invaluable for businesses involved in complex industries, such as construction, insurance, or government contracts.

It's also essential for building a strong reputation and strengthening your credibility with clients and partners.

Apostilles: Streamlining Legal Documents Across Borders

In the interconnected world of today, judicial documents often need to traverse international borders. To ensure these documents are accepted in foreign jurisdictions, a process known as authentication is required. An apostille, derived from the Latin word "apostollarium," acts as a certificate issued by a designated authority that attests to the authenticity of a document's origin and signature. By providing this official seal of approval, an apostille streamlines the validation of documents across borders.

The Hague Convention on Legalization of Foreign Public Documents established a standardized system for apostilles, simplifying the process and reducing unnecessary bureaucracy. This harmonized approach encourages international trade, education, and diplomacy.
